In this study, a mixed curved beam finite element approach is used to derive the formulations for large displacement analysis of thin walled curved members. Newton-Raphson iteration technique with total Lagrangian approach is used to solve the equations which are obtained using the incremental form of the Reissner variational principle. Shear terms are neglected in the formulation. The fundamental unknowns consist of six internal forces and displacements which contribute seven degrees of freedom. The polynomial interpolation functions used in stress resultants are discontinuous while displacements are continuous at the inter element boundaries. Numerical examples are presented to show the validity of the solutions obtained by the mixed finite element method.
